Selecting the Incorrect Dumpster Size



When renting a dumpster, one of the most common errors individuals make is choosing the wrong size. It's essential to select a dumpster that can accommodate all your waste without being too little or excessively large. Opting for a dumpster that's also little might bring about overflowing garbage, which can sustain additional fees and even hold-ups in your task.



On the other hand, renting out a dumpster that's also huge for your needs is a waste of cash and area. Prior to making a decision, thoroughly analyze the amount of waste you need to dispose of and discuss it with the rental business to figure out the most appropriate size. Think about the type of debris you'll be disposing of and the measurements of the items to guarantee you pick a dumpster that fits your demands.

Failing to Examine License Demands



To guarantee a smooth dumpster rental experience, it's critical to likewise attend to authorization requirements. Failing to examine license requirements can lead to costly fines and hold-ups in your project. Before having a dumpster supplied, contact your local city or community to inquire about any type of necessary permits.

Some areas require licenses for putting a dumpster on public building or a public right-of-way. Additionally, homeowners' associations or community guidelines might have particular guidelines regarding dumpster placement. Overlooking these authorization requirements can result in unanticipated expenses and complications.

To avoid this error, make the effort to research study and acquire any type of required authorizations prior to arranging your dumpster service. This proactive approach will save you time and money in the future. Keep in mind that allow procedures can vary relying on your area, so it's essential to begin this process early to stop any delays in your job timeline.
